The Family Engagement Framework

The ISBE Family Engagement Framework Guide is a tool for ISBE, school districts, and schools to use in developing and expanding school-family partnerships to support improved student learning and healthy development outcomes. This resource brings together research, promising practices, and a consolidation of key program requirements to provide districts, schools, and families with tools to assist with planning, implementation, and evaluation of family engagement practices.

The Family Engagement Tool

A 2-year plan based on assessed needs and effective practice, with rich resources

The web-based Family Engagement Tool (FET) guides a school team (including parents) in assessing every aspect of its family engagement programs and practices and creating and monitoring an improvement plan based on indicators of effective practice. The needs assessment phase is completed in about 5 hours by the school team. FET’s two-year process helps the school determine needs, set priorities, develop a plan, monitor the plan, and strengthen the school community See Spanish resources in the sidebar.

Dual Langauge Showcase This site developed by Thornwood Public School in Canada explains and showcases how students in multilingual classes develop their own bilingual books. Such practices are highly effective for teaching English by building on the native language and celebrating the home cultures.
